Type
ORACLE
Validation date
2024-04-03 09:36: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.03391,
    "usd": 0.03651
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

0001AB2838A78499D5495C806D1A440BB2657A793BDAD9F51A4E7E4FCA51EE542553

Previous signature

2E029BA7A67EBDAB92DA12C0E05A3F067782F74F3DC06F1900C4FD1D4A93869964ACDF95255E73A2363CE95C3930795BC253C52D21BCE2F92E022140ECECC00C

Origin signature

3045022064562370A7FCECBF6CAEC9AA0C57EA893E14A1D515780C2FE165DC18B6A4B63B0221009973B5EFE20D0AE678D1E4CC35AF147802BF96C211ABEED90EB22980B8A794A1

Proof of work

010204E9BB401A767B0C92D5DB139379AAB18E1B449B455F49E3A44F3466B2D38E59F0516B79493A528A95E5A74CF46F79CF12DEB73293458F6A4403D2B3E57D697347

Proof of integrity

00345809514D97D30B3C696B5DE37C5545C1DD7EE2B2E8A07D2797EC298C2A8CD7

Coordinator signature

62D7E7BC29DB38C0E1D622501853EF3BE244455B5381D8974F8DBE6F0C3DDD3C7D88952635C3F315E1D7182B297798F32E68FEFA82B69E1024317A78524A5E09

Validator #1 public key

00010F2A0E4C424582A94BD90E05FE6931628F91988ABBE387D365994F1F3FCF5A12

Validator #1 signature

2208D877F67DCF1A9B3B5F2274592AA01AE3B862C96B6D35F7619C0AE0EC6A33A4E9C2BD0D06D7D51A1F5BE45A7C34A07D98DFDB1C3C30E4140C1CE42FE2D700

Validator #2 public key

00011ED0B570D680BE5ECD58D2D121689DA73C46DCB38A01C6E10D06286040ADE30A

Validator #2 signature

6AC7BD6DB69EC940ED621BECCCC0B6B4B6E07DA2E48F720D9C8E341D0515CB53DF9DAA1B4BDCA79DC808F76C0CFD91B4B7DDE19C93F6571BDC2A2E90A9429303